在逻辑学中,鲁滨逊定理和摩根定理是两个非常重要的定理,它们在解决实际问题中扮演着关键角色。这两个定理不仅简化了逻辑表达式的形式,而且有助于我们更好地理解和处理复杂的逻辑问题。本文将深入探讨这两个定理的原理和应用,以帮助读者更好地运用逻辑公式解决实际问题。
鲁滨逊定理
鲁滨逊定理是逻辑学中的一个基本定理,它揭示了合取(AND)和析取(OR)运算之间的关系。具体来说,鲁滨逊定理包括以下两个部分:
鲁滨逊前定理
这个定理表明,任何一个合取表达式,如果其中一个子表达式为真,那么整个表达式也为真。用逻辑公式表示为:
(A ∧ B) → (A → B)
这个公式的意思是,如果A和B都为真,那么A为真时,B也必然为真。
鲁滨逊后定理
这个定理表明,任何一个析取表达式,如果其中一个子表达式为假,那么整个表达式也为假。用逻辑公式表示为:
(A ∨ B) → (¬A → B)
这个公式的意思是,如果A为假,那么无论B的真假,整个表达式都为真。
摩根定理
摩根定理是逻辑学中的另一个重要定理,它揭示了否定(NOT)运算与合取和析取运算之间的关系。具体来说,摩根定理包括以下两个部分:
摩根前定理
这个定理表明,任何一个合取表达式的否定等价于该表达式中各个子表达式的否定进行析取。用逻辑公式表示为:
¬(A ∧ B) ≡ (¬A ∨ ¬B)
这个公式的意思是,A和B的合取的否定,等价于A的否定和A的否定的析取。
摩根后定理
这个定理表明,任何一个析取表达式的否定等价于该表达式中各个子表达式的否定进行合取。用逻辑公式表示为:
¬(A ∨ B) ≡ (¬A ∧ ¬B)
这个公式的意思是,A和B的析取的否定,等价于A的否定和A的否定的合取。
实际应用
鲁滨逊定理和摩根定理在解决实际问题中的应用非常广泛。以下是一些例子:
例子1:简化逻辑表达式
假设我们有一个复杂的逻辑表达式:
¬(A ∧ B) ∨ (C ∨ D)
我们可以使用摩根定理将其简化为:
(¬A ∨ ¬B) ∨ (C ∨ D)
这样,我们就可以更轻松地理解和处理这个表达式。
例子2:逻辑电路设计
在数字电路设计中,鲁滨逊定理和摩根定理可以帮助我们简化电路中的逻辑表达式,从而降低电路的复杂度和成本。
例子3:人工智能
在人工智能领域,鲁滨逊定理和摩根定理可以用于简化推理过程中的逻辑表达式,从而提高推理效率。
总之,鲁滨逊定理和摩根定理是逻辑学中的两个重要定理,它们在解决实际问题中具有广泛的应用。通过深入理解这两个定理的原理和应用,我们可以更好地运用逻辑公式解决各种实际问题。
